The nostrils or … WebEpistaxis (eh·puh ·stak· suhs) comes from the Greek word “ epistazein ” which means " bleed from the nose " and is a combination of the two words: “ epi ” meaning " upon, in addition " and “ stazein ” meaning " to drip ". What does epistaxis mean? Epistaxis (also called a nosebleed) refers to a minor bleeding from the blood vessels of the nose. checking routing
